What the data includes

The dataset for Toulouse includes measurements of nitrogen dioxide, particulate matter 10 µm and smaller, fine particulate matter 2.5 µm, nitric oxide, ozone and sulfur dioxide. In total there are 37 data rows drawn from six monitoring stations across the city. For most pollutants the latest values were recorded on 2026‑02‑10 at 15:00 UTC, so the information is fresh – within the past three days – for nitrogen dioxide, PM10, PM2.5 and ozone. Nitric oxide is only represented by older data from 2024‑03‑11 09:00 UTC, while sulfur dioxide comes from a single measurement taken on 2018‑07‑06 19:00 UTC.

Across the recent records the observed concentrations span a wide range. Nitrogen dioxide varies from a low of 4.2 µg/m³ to a high of 83.5 µg/m³, with a median around 33 µg/m³; the example reading is 44.3 µg/m³ at the Rte Albi site. PM10 values are between 4.5 and 28.6 µg/m³, median roughly 9 µg/m³, exemplified by an 8.1 µg/m³ measurement at Mazades. Fine particles (PM2.5) range from 2.4 to 9.0 µg/m³, median about 5.9 µg/m³, with a typical reading of 5.3 µg/m³ also at Mazades. Ozone shows values from 3.3 up to 60.4 µg/m³, median 35 µg/m³, illustrated by a 35.0 µg/m³ figure at the école m. Jacquier site. Nitric oxide displays a much broader spread, from 1.2 to 291.8 µg/m³, median 8.2 µg/m³, with an example of 33.2 µg/m³ at Port de l’Embouchure. Sulfur dioxide is constant at 0.85 µg/m³ in the single available record.

Because the coverage differs markedly between pollutants – recent data for four compounds but older or singular entries for nitric oxide and sulfur dioxide – the picture of air quality can vary by location and time. Users should keep in mind that some parts of Toulouse are monitored more frequently than others, and that conditions may change between the dates of the latest observations.
